Is there any reason to use wired wooden walls over steel walls? They are both the exact same price, do the exact same but steel walls cost more to destroy.
[QUOTE=scratch (nl);39955191]Is there any reason to use wired wooden walls over steel walls? They are both the exact same price, do the exact same but steel walls cost more to destroy.[/QUOTE]
1) More obvious decoy traps. People tend to spot them easier than conductive steel, don't know why.
2) You can build entire wooden wall section and choose exactly which one will conduct electricity.
3) Wooden, steel or concrete. All of them still requires 1 tool per block, if you build with 8+1 in mind, wooden will be more than enough for ever. Wooden gives you the most in this situation for block/$.
